World's Top Uranium Producers and Reserves
Uranium, a critical fuel for nuclear power, is concentrated in a few key countries for both reserves and annual production.
The top 3
- Countries with Largest Uranium Reserves: Australia holds the world's largest identified uranium resources with 1.7 million tonnes, accounting for 28% of the global total, followed by Kazakhstan and Canada.
- Top Annual Uranium Producing Nations: Kazakhstan is the leading uranium producer, accounting for approximately 38.7% of the global supply in 2024, followed by Canada (23.8%) and Namibia (12.2%).
- Major Global Uranium Mining Companies: The uranium mining industry is dominated by a few key players, including Kazatomprom (Kazakhstan), Cameco (Canada), Orano Group (France), and Rosatom (Russia), which together accounted for 56% of global production in 2018.
